Primary goal of the model/tool/database

Provides a virtual laboratory for an immunologist to explore the early phases of the immune response to respiratory fungal infections and test possible new interventions.

Biological domain of the model
Immunology
Structure(s) of interest in the model
Alveolar structure/Lung tissue
Spatial scales included in the model
Intracellular; cellular; tissue; whole-body
Time scales included in the model
Minutes to days

4. Limitations
Disclaimer statement (explain key limitations) Who needs to know about this disclaimer? How is this disclaimer shared with that audience? Current Conformance Level / Target Conformance Level
No adaptive immunity Everyone Documentation Extensive
Some innate immune cell types missing Everyone Documentation Extensive
Limited to iron mediated mechanisms Everyone Documentation Extensive
Simple models for epithelium/endothelium Everyone Documentation Extensive
